During an FA, I put some of my toys away and bring out my boosted T1s bringing my total to 11. However, for this post, let's just say 10. The 80% means I get extra goods equal to a collection from 1 more building every collection. The MM spell and effect from the Elvenar Trading Center are also applied to the goods. During chapter 21, there is a massive need for mana. It's only 20%, boost to buildings who main product is mana, but it often times put me just over the amount needed before decay. I've sure people with a need of seeds and have a bunch of Festival Merchants or such would fine the boost helpful. You just need to only do 1 ad each time before you collect. So, I don't see it as negligible. It's also not really irritating to me getting the larger than most popup over my BH to go away. I often am sweeping my mouse over the city and poof, it's gone.
